Transaction 29dc705a713aa1010765267248f1226295aa8c2452e4084a28772e81caf89002
1 Input
1 Output
-
29dc705a713aa1010765267248f1226295aa8c2452e4084a28772e81caf89002:0
- value
- 78316781
- script pubkey
- OP_0 OP_PUSHBYTES_20 70bff8f27b20a6701fa03d2dce529b632663de96
- address
- bc1qwzll3unmyzn8q8aq85kuu55mvvnx8h5kpsge4w